Retail Marketing Manager

$$$

As Retail Marketing Manager, you will deliver a rolling multi-channel marketing strategy for our managed pub portfolio, with the aim of driving sales and profits through an innovative approach to sales, enhancing our customer engagement, and protecting our reputation among our customers through marketing our pubs correctly within the segment which it operates.

Based at Brewpoint, this is a 12-month maternity cover, reporting to our Head of Marketing,

The Role:

  • Lead and manage your team to ensure understanding of key marketing performance metrics, campaign results and subsequent required activities.
  • Oversee the initiation, execution and measurement of multi-channel marketing campaigns.
  • Have a clear understanding of market, competitors, consumer trends and insight, the predicted risks and opportunities for our businesses and development of appropriate strategies to optimise business performance.
  • Collaborate with colleagues on Digital Marketing and strategy to elevate brand awareness, consideration and trial.
  • Develop central tactical offers to drive consumer visiting occasions and frequency based on segmentation and trading style.
  • Own communications plan for in site and digital to promote to our guest via appropriate channels to drive footfall and repeat business. Make sure the pub teams are up to date with annual plan and any changes within the industry.
  • Work with the Sales & Events Manager to plan and implement a strategy for engaging with local businesses, maximising sales, and new business opportunities.
  • Work with Junior Content Creator to manage and deliver the Toolkits that provide a self-service for point of sale and local marketing tools. Developing bespoke POS per segment for the sites to fit with the brand and overall Wells & Co. strategy.
  • Responsible for setting and managing budgets; evaluating and analysing all campaigns; reporting on key learnings and recommendations; ensuring targets are met and there is a clear ROI.
  • Support the Head of Marketing to develop and implement new concept development and all the touchpoints.
  • Assist the team in building the right menus for the right occasions – working closely with the Head of Marketing, Operations Team and Food Development Manager.
  • Build relationships with site teams to encourage content collection, engagement and offer support from Marketing.
  • Working with Purchasing Manager to set stocking policy for all wet products that maximise sales.

Experience:

  • Brand Marketing Manager experience across marketing activation channels within the hospitality and B2C environment
  • Culturally aware with a keen interest in current trends (consumer, lifestyle, technology, entertainment) Interested in sport, food and drink.
  • High commercial acumen with ability to strategize and think about the bigger picture.
  • Technical understanding of customer-facing environments and platforms and understanding of the customer journey.
  • A self-starter, who is curious and creative in developing new ideas and solutions
  • Excellent influencing skills coupled with the ability to impact across a variety of stakeholders.
  • Collaborate effectively across and outside the business with stakeholders to achieve swift and co-ordinated delivery of results.
  • Highly organised – shows resilience and calmness and is able to deal with a range of accountabilities at any one time within a fast paced environment
  • Flexibility with travelling to visit sites as required.

In return you will receive:

  • Salary in region of £38-50k
  • 25 days annual leave + bank holidays
  • Private medical health care
  • Group personal pension plan
  • Life assurance
  • 30% off dining and 30% beer
